A SHED fire caused a bit of a panic in Bridgwater this afternoon (April 26) as it involved a gas cylinder.
Two engines from the town's fire station were sent to Parkway to reports of shed and fencing on fire at 3.30pm.
On arrival, crews found a six x eight foot shed and a section of fencing were well alight.
A 7kg butane gas cylinder was involved in the fire.
Two breathing apparatus and two Hosereel Jets were used to extinguish the fire, and cool the cylinder, and a Thermal Imaging Camera was used to check the cylinder.
